2005 Audi Allroad vs. 2009 BMW 328
To start off, 2009 BMW 328 is newer by 4 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Audi Allroad.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Audi Allroad would be higher. At 2,996 cc (6 cylinders), 2009 BMW 328 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Audi Allroad (250 HP @ 6300 RPM) has 20 more horse power than 2009 BMW 328. (230 HP @ 6500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Audi Allroad should accelerate faster than 2009 BMW 328.
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Audi Allroad (350 Nm) has 79 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 BMW 328. (271 Nm). This means 2005 Audi Allroad will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 BMW 328.
Compare all specifications:
2005 Audi Allroad | 2009 BMW 328 | |
Make | Audi | BMW |
Model | Allroad | 328 |
Year Released | 2005 | 2009 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2671 cc | 2996 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 5 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 250 HP | 230 HP |
Engine RPM | 6300 RPM | 6500 RPM |
Torque | 350 Nm | 271 Nm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.3:1 | 16.0:1 |
Drive Type | 4WD | 4WD |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4820 mm | 4530 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1940 mm | 1820 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1580 mm | 1430 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2850 mm | 2770 mm |
Fuel Consumption Highway | 10.7 L/100km | 9.4 L/100km |
Fuel Consumption City | 14.7 L/100km | 13.8 L/100km |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 12.4 L/100km | 11.8 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 70 L | 60 L |
